About the legato styles


Play straight out of the box with adaptive legato—play moderately, and you
get a nice slurred legato. Play faster and you’ll automatically get faster
legato transitions. Additional re-tongued transitions, where the player
‘re-attacks’ a note, provide added realism.

A single velocity layer for maximum expressiveness


Instead of recording fixed p, mf and f layers, the musicians were free to
follow their instincts in choosing the best dynamic for a solo part. This
gives rise to lively, dynamic long notes in different styles. While higher
velocity leads the instrument to play a subtle crescendo, playing more softly
results in a slight decrescendo. By using a single velocity layer, we reduce
any phasing effect to a minimum.
